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
There is no way to fetch important data like authors and media with their respective categories. Categorizing them would be the best way to achieve our current milestones and strategic objectives.

Describe the solution you'd like
Along with Apache Solr or Elasticsearch, we could develop a powerful category API so anyone can fetch their authors and media with a better experience.

In addition, the Category API could be used as a hashtag module like in popular social media. Thus, the following Trending API would be easier to implement.
